Oklahoma's climate is characterized by hot summers, mild winters, and the potential for severe weather events like tornadoes and heavy rainfall. High temperatures can strain water heaters and increase water usage, while sudden freezes can cause pipes to burst. The prevalence of older homes means that existing plumbing infrastructure may be more susceptible to these seasonal stresses and require proactive maintenance.

What qualifies as emergency plumbing?

Emergency plumbing involves situations that pose immediate risks to your property or health. This includes major pipe bursts causing flooding, sewer line blockages, or a complete failure of the water supply. These issues require rapid response to prevent extensive damage and ensure habitability.

Does insurance cover emergency plumbing?

Homeowners insurance in Oklahoma may cover emergency plumbing, but coverage depends on the cause. Sudden and accidental events, like burst pipes from freezing, are typically covered. Issues arising from neglect or pre-existing conditions are usually excluded. Always check your specific policy details.
